Conegliano Valdobbiadene Prosecco DOCG, 2025 growth: +8% and 98 million bottles

The Conegliano Valdobbiadene Prosecco DOCG Protection Consortium closes 2025 with positive results. Overall sales show an estimated 8% increase compared to 2024, totaling approximately 98 million bottles. Dealcoholized and low-alcohol wines: use of designations clarified

Dealcoholized wine, partially dealcoholized wine, alcohol-reduced wine. The European Commission has provided a formal clarification on the labeling and presentation of alcohol-free and low-alcohol wines. This clarification is particularly important for partially dealcoholized wines with a final alcoholic strength between 6% and 9% ABV. La Terra Trema Returns to Milan in 2026, but Not at Leoncavallo. Here’s Where

La Terra Trema – Fiera Feroce di vini, cibi e pratiche agricole returns to Milan. When and where? The event is scheduled for Saturday, January 10 and Sunday, January 11, 2026 at CSOA Cox 18, via Conchetta, 18. A historic self-managed venue in Milan.
